ABOUT THE ROLE
Digital content creation and distribution are integral elements of the programming strategy for Sydney Opera House, enabling the organisation to connect and create a deeper relationship with new and existing audiences.
An active contributor of ideas and a true collaborator, this role is responsible for the implementation of digital initiatives, including but not limited to long and short-form video pieces; live streams and podcasts;, under the overall curatorship of the Head of Digital Programming. This role also supports marketing and publicity initiatives for projects, ensuring that digital content is embedded within every campaign; as well as managing the administration and budget tracking for all digital initiatives within the program stream. This role suits applicants with prior experience and passion for contemporary culture and the performing arts.
